Doppler Spectrum Estimation by Ramanujan Fourier Transforms

Abstract

The Doppler spectrum estimation of a weather radar signal in a classic way can be made by two methods, temporal one based in the autocorrelation of the successful signals, whereas the other one uses the estimation of the power spectral density PSD by using Fourier transforms. We introduces a new tool of signal processing based on Ramanujan sums cq(n), adapted to the analysis of arithmetical sequences with several resonances p/q. These sums are almost periodic according to time n of resonances and aperiodic according to the order q of resonances. New results will be supplied by the use of Ramanujan Fourier Transform (RFT) for the estimation of the Doppler spectrum for the weather radar signal
